The ISL6262 is a two-phase buck converter regulator  
implementing Intel® IMVP-6 protocol, with embedded gate  
drivers. The two-phase buck converter uses two interleaved  
channels to effectively double the output voltage ripple  
frequency and thereby reduce output voltage ripple  
amplitude with fewer components, lower component cost,  
reduced power dissipation, and smaller real estate area.

Intel Mobile Voltage Positioning (IMVP) is a smart voltage  
regulation technology, which effectively reduces power  
dissipation in Intel Pentium processors. To boost battery life,  
the ISL6262 supports DPRSLRVR (deeper sleep),  
DPRSTP# and PSI# functions and maximizes the efficiency  
via automatically enabling different phase operation modes.  
At heavy load operation of the active mode, the regulator  
commands the two phase continuous conduction mode  
(CCM) operation. While the PSI# is asserted at the medium  
load in the active mode, the ISL6262 smoothly disables one  
phase and operates in a one-phase CCM. When the CPU  
enters deeper sleep mode, the ISL6262 enables diode  
emulation to maximize the efficiency at the light load.

A unity-gain differential amplifier is provided for remote CPU  
die sensing. This allows the voltage on the CPU die to be  
accurately measured and regulated per Intel IMVP-6  
specifications. Current sensing can be realized using either  
lossless inductor DCR sensing or precision resistor sensing.  
A single NTC thermistor network thermally compensates the  
gain and the time constant of the DCR variations.
